Swiss travel photos: Geneva, Alps (15 images)

Professional travel photos of Switzerland: Geneva, Zurich and Swiss Alps. Photos of Geneva lake and popular monuments. Travel photos of Alpine roads and tracks, prestine springs and amazing landscapes of Alps.

Oreder printable photos of Geneva lake and Alps or buy travel photos for personal or commercial use.
